Job Summary
Working as a Project Manager - Sterile Processing, you are responsible for support assignments to prospective, new, and existing Sterile Processing Services accounts. As a support resource, you will be assigned by a senior operator (RVP, RDO, and RRM) to conduct surveys of potential client facilities, assist on presentations, plan and implement start-ups of new business, audit and/or re-engineer existing accounts, recruit and train management or hourly personnel, and perform other operations, program development, instructing, research or troubleshooting assignments.
Key Responsibilities:
Proficient in the understanding and operation of corporate operating systems and software tools
Collects and analyzes facility data including occupancy data and develops appropriate staffing levels based on industry standards, company benchmarking and personal experience
Surfaces hard to collect data through direct interviews, observation, experience and other methods - strategically estimates labor components for each function and area; evaluates and determines capital equipment needs based on staffing and function needs
Prepares the labor and non-labor costing in accordance with Company guidelines and protocol
Identifies "hot spots" and program issues to be included in sales presentations
Identifies and develops a corrective plan for quality and service issues
Functions as the Start up Captain for all new accounts; develops the strategic plan, and coordinates assets and other logistics related to start the new business
Prudently manages resources to meet or beat start up budget
Implements all Crothall programs according to the proposal, Company standard and costing
Troubleshoots problem accounts, reviewing system implementation and application; provides support, training and recommendations to the on site management team
Provides orientation and management training to existing and new management team
